Output 23cb68622e02b830d385a5313c200f68d2dec69cf4db1038eee4738fa93b1589:22

value
4830964
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75394b313c805f001000fb8b8f817ad7c7be7bf7 OP_EQUAL
address
3CNqcppoDXKiBez2KV5Es8xXbPS2hPstwx
transaction
23cb68622e02b830d385a5313c200f68d2dec69cf4db1038eee4738fa93b1589
spent
true